
Track 2:
Reflective Supervision
for the Whole System
Community Cohort 2 • May 2026 - October 2026 • For Teams of 2-5
This 6-month learning series supports organizations and systems ready to move beyond individual reflective supervision skills toward sustainable, organization-wide implementation. Together we'll explore ways to strengthen planning, leadership, administrative practices, and organizational structures needed to embed relationship-based reflective supervision into everyday work at all levels. The focus is on systems, culture, and shared responsibility for reflective practice.
